Saska Lammila of the band Raivo Jackson from Helsinki, Finland talks with Christine about their new album, Tangled Up in Roots. Described as folk/roots, Americana, and Nordic Noir, Raivo Jackson takes us on an atmospheric journey through love and loss, death and despair, and questioning the choices that we make.
